pragma solidity 0.5.16;
pragma experimental ABIEncoderV2;
/**
* @title I_Solo
* @author dYdX
*
* Interface for calling the Solo margin smart contract.
*/
interface I_Solo {
// ============ Enums ============
enum ActionType {
Deposit, // supply tokens
Withdraw, // borrow tokens
Transfer, // transfer balance between accounts
Buy, // buy an amount of some token (externally)
Sell, // sell an amount of some token (externally)
Trade, // trade tokens against another account
Liquidate, // liquidate an undercollateralized or expiring account
Vaporize, // use excess tokens to zero-out a completely negative account
Call // send arbitrary data to an address
}
enum AssetDenomination {
Wei, // the amount is denominated in wei
Par // the amount is denominated in par
}
enum AssetReference {
Delta, // the amount is given as a delta from the current value
Target // the amount is given as an exact number to end up at
}
// ============ Structs ============
/**
* Represents the unique key that specifies an account
*/
struct AccountInfo {
address owner; // The address that owns the account
uint256 number; // A nonce that allows a single address to control many accounts
}
struct AssetAmount {
bool sign; // true if positive
AssetDenomination denomination;
AssetReference ref;
uint256 value;
}
/**
* Arguments that are passed to Solo in an ordered list as part of a single operation.
*
* Each ActionArgs has an actionType which specifies which action struct that the data will be
* parsed into before being processed.
*/
struct ActionArgs {
ActionType actionType;
uint256 accountId;
AssetAmount amount;
uint256 primaryMarketId;
uint256 secondaryMarketId;
address otherAddress;
uint256 otherAccountId;
bytes data;
}
// ============ Getter Functions ============
/**
* Return true if a particular address is approved as an operator for an owner's accounts.
* Approved operators can act on the accounts of the owner as if it were the operator's own.
*
* @param owner The owner of the accounts
* @param operator The possible operator
* @return True if operator is approved for owner's accounts
*/
function getIsLocalOperator(
address owner,
address operator
)
external
view
returns (bool);
/**
* Return true if a particular address is approved as a global operator. Such an address can
* act on any account as if it were the operator's own.
*
* @param operator The address to query
* @return True if operator is a global operator
*/
function getIsGlobalOperator(
address operator
)
external
view
returns (bool);
/**
* @notice Get the ERC20 token address for a market.
*
* @param marketId The market to query
* @return The token address
*/
function getMarketTokenAddress(
uint256 marketId
)
external
view
returns (address);
// ============ State-Changing Functions ============
/**
* @notice The main entry-point to Solo that allows users and contracts to manage accounts.
* Takes one or more actions on one or more accounts. The msg.sender must be the owner or
* operator of all accounts except for those being liquidated, vaporized, or traded with.
* One call to operate() is considered a singular "operation". Account collateralization is
* ensured only after the completion of the entire operation.
*
* @param accounts A list of all accounts that will be used in this operation. Cannot contain
* duplicates. In each action, the relevant account will be referred to by its
* index in the list.
* @param actions An ordered list of all actions that will be taken in this operation. The
* actions will be processed in order.
*/
function operate(
AccountInfo[] calldata accounts,
ActionArgs[] calldata actions
)
external;
}
